Ingredients and spices to make my Pepper Sauce Vegetables ☺.

  1. 1 handful of pasta
  2. 3 frozen broccoli florets
  3. 1 frozen petit pois, sweet peas
  4. 1 handful of frozen carrots
  5. 1 handful frozen crushed corn
  6. Enough water to cover the mixture in the pot
  7. 1 teaspoon balsamic vinegar
  8. 1 teaspoon lemon juice
  9. a little salt
  10. 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  11. 1 handful of sweet and tender peas in pods
  12. the sauce
  13. 1/2 cup of milk
  14. 1 tablespoon AP flour
  15. 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
  16. 1 teaspoon peppercorns

Instructions for Vegetarian Pepper Sauce ☺

  1. Place all the frozen vegetables and pasta in a pot of water and bring to a boil.
  2. Add the balsamic vinegar and lemon juice and stir.
  3. Add salt and pepper and cook until the pasta is soft.
  4. Wash the ends of the peas, trim and remove the strings. Add to a bowl and fill with water.
  5. Cover tightly with plastic wrap and poke a few holes in the film. Microwave for 7-8 minutes.
  6. Add milk, flour, peppercorns and peppercorns to a saucepan and stir over low heat, reduce heat to a simmer and cook for 2 minutes.
  7. Drain the remaining liquid from the vegetables.
  8. Add the vegetables to a serving bowl and pour over the sauce.
  9. Then put the peas on top
